The Indianapolis Colts play the Denver Broncos on Thursday Night Football. Here are the best prop bets for the Week 5 matchup.

On Thursday night, the Denver Broncos will host the Indianapolis Colts for a primetime matchup. Both Denver and Indy entered the season with promising expectations but neither team has been able to perform up to par just yet. With both squads battling injuries, Thursday will be a challenge for both franchises.

For the people that are fans of offense, this may not be the most exciting game. The Broncos and the Colts are two of the league’s best defenses through the first four weeks but Indy and Denver are also two of the league’s worst offenses. Regardless, there will be a lot of action for prop bets.

Matt Ryan prop bets

FanDuel has the over/under for Matt Ryan’s passing yards set at 231.5 with -114 odds. That means that whether you believe he will pass for more or less than 231.5 yards, you’ll have to bet $114 to win $100. It’s best to bet the under on Ryan’s passing yards.

Although Ryan has thrown for over 350 yards in two of his four outings this season, he will be challenged this week by an elite Broncos Defense. With a secondary led by the young and talented Patrick Surtain II, Denver is allowing just 170.8 passing yards a game. Only one of the four quarterbacks Denver has faced went over 200 yards and that was Jimmy Garoppolo with just 211 yards. Ryan is unlikely to change this trend.

Mo Alie-Cox prop bets

Mo Alie-Cox is coming off arguably the best game of his career, catching six passes for 85 yards and two touchdowns in Week 4. Despite that, FanDuel has his over/under for receiving yards set at a modest 20.5 with -114 odds. Alie-Cox will probably hit the over with a couple of catches.

In the four games the Colts have played this season, Alie-Cox has had more than 20 yards in two of them. In the two games he didn’t, he had one catch for nine yards in both. He was essentially another reception from going over 20 yards. Against the Titans, it looked like Ryan and Alie-Cox found something so expect Ryan to go back to the veteran tight end on Thursday night.

Jelani Woods prop bets

Alie-Cox isn’t the only tight end for the Colts that has been making plays, rookie Jelani Woods has joined in on the fun as well. After having two touchdowns in Week 3, Woods had just one big catch for 33 yards as Alie-Cox scored all the touchdowns. Expect things to swing back in Woods’ favor on Thursday.

FanDuel is giving Woods +650 odds to score a touchdown in Thursday’s game. Considering how Indy likes to use its tight ends, and how Woods is a massive red zone target, he may find himself on the receiving end of a Matt Ryan touchdown pass with the defense looking to stop Alie-Cox and Michael Pittman Jr.
